Candidates who pursue the MA Hindi distance education program study Hindi literature, both classical and modern, and explore its cultural and historical contexts. Students also develop their communication and writing skills. A Master of Arts degree in Hindi is a 2-year specialised postgraduate program offered through distance learning. Most of the universities/institutes offer semester-based examinations. MA Hindi Distance Education admission 2026 last date will be 31 July 2026*.

After completing a bachelor’s degree in a related field, candidates can enroll to the MA in Hindi course. To get selected, candidates have to meet the eligibility criteria of a chosen institute. No entrance exam is conducted for admission to the MA Hindi course offered through distance mode. The total tuition fee varies between INR 9200 to INR 31500.

MA Hindi Distance Education Eligibility

Students should check that they meet the requirements for the university they want to apply to for MA Hindi distance education course. Admissions depend on merit, so it’s essential to understand the criteria, which can vary between institutes or universities. Here are some general requirements for this course. 

  • A graduate degree holder in Hindi or any other related stream from a recognized university can apply to a chosen institute.
  • One must secure at least 45% marks in their UG degree. 
  • Admission is entirely based on the academic score of a candidate and no entrance test is conducted for this program. 
  • There is no maximum age limit specified by any university. 

MA Hindi Distance Education Course Syllabus

MA Hindi distance education course syllabus may vary for each institute or university. Some universities follow either an annual or semester-based examination system. History of Hindi literature, Development of Hindi language, Development of Hindi prose and poetry, Linguistics, Translation, and Application of Hindi in journalism are some of the main topics that are covered under this PG program. Here is the overview of the curriculum of MA Hindi course: 

SEMESTER I SEMESTER II
History of Hindi Literature History of Hindi Literature
Theory of Indian Literature Theory of Literature (Western)
Old and Medieval Poetry Modern Poetry
Hindi Prose Linguistics
Special Study of an Author – Premchand Special Study of an Author – Dinakar
SEMESTER III SEMESTER IV
Official language Hindi – 1 Official Language Hindi – 2
Indian Literature Comparative Literature
Hindi Literature of Andhras (Poetry) Hindi Literature of Andhras (Prose)
Translation History of Hindi Language
Special Study of an Author – Kabirdas Special Study – Chayavad
